Question 26: Did Brother Branham prophesy that 1977 would be the end?

« »

Answer: Brother Branham never made such a prophecy. He did, however, mention the year 1977 in several sermons. The statement found in the Church Age Book, pg. 322, did not come from the lips of Brother Branham, namely that 1977 ought to terminate all worldly systems and usher in the Millennium. Therefore that statement is not found a single time in any of the recorded sermons. It actually originated word for word from the pen of Bro. Lee Vayle, the author of that book. The same statement can also be found on page 7 of his brochure “The Laodicean Church Age”. On January 17th, 1972, Bro. Vayle answered my question about 1977 as follows, “I believe with the prophet that 1977 ought to wind it all up and put us in the Millennium …” This was obviously the personal opinion of the author, not of the prophet.
